苹果CMS是一款高效的网站管理软件,在缓存配置方面,可通过启用页面缓存、块缓存及动态内容加速等策略,显著提升网站访问速度和用户体验,对数据库查询、模板渲染等进行优化,降低系统负担,提高响应速度也是关键,定期维护缓存、监控系统状态并及时调整策略也是确保苹果CMS高效运行的重要环节,通过这些措施,能够确保苹果CMS在复杂网站环境下保持良好的性能表现。
在现代的网站开发和维护中,随着用户访问量的不断增加,网站的性能和稳定性显得尤为重要,特别是在使用像苹果CMS这样的内容管理系统(CMS)时,如何合理配置缓存和进行性能优化,不仅能够提升用户体验,还能有效保障网站的安全和稳定运行,本文将深入探讨苹果CMS的缓存配置与性能优化方法。
苹果CMS缓存配置
缓存概述
苹果CMS支持页面缓存、数据缓存等多种形式的缓存机制,通过合理的缓存配置,可以显著提高网站的加载速度,减少服务器压力。
页面缓存配置
页面缓存是指对整个页面内容进行缓存,当用户请求相同页面时,直接返回缓存的页面内容,无需再次访问数据库或执行后端逻辑,在苹果CMS中,可以通过配置缓存标签(cache_tag)来实现页面缓存。
数据缓存配置
数据缓存是指对数据库查询结果进行缓存,避免重复查询数据库,从而提高查询效率,苹果CMS提供了数据缓存功能,可以通过配置缓存类(cache class)来实现。
苹果CMS性能优化
数据库优化
数据库是网站性能的关键,优化数据库可以从以下几个方面入手:
- 使用索引:为经常用于查询条件的字段添加索引,加快查询速度。
- 减少全表扫描:尽量避免使用 SELECT *,而是明确指定需要查询的字段。
- 分页查询:对于大量数据的查询,采用分页查询,减少单次查询的数据量。
代码优化
代码质量直接影响网站性能,以下是一些常见的代码优化建议:
- 避免重复代码:合并相似的功能,减少代码冗余。
- 减少不必要的函数调用:合理使用全局变量,避免频繁创建和销毁对象。
- 使用高效的算法和数据结构:选择合适的算法和数据结构,提高代码执行效率。
部署优化
合理的部署策略也是提升网站性能的关键,以下是一些建议:
- 使用CDN加速静态资源加载:通过CDN分发静态资源,减少服务器负载和网络延迟。
- 启用HTTP/2协议:HTTP/2协议具有多路复用、头部压缩等特性,可以有效提高网站传输速度。
- 使用Nginx或Apache等高性能服务器:这些服务器软件具有优秀的并发处理能力和静态资源处理能力,能够显著提升网站性能。
苹果CMS的缓存配置与性能优化是一个复杂而系统的工程,需要从多个方面入手,不断调整和优化,才能达到最佳的性能和稳定性。


还没有评论,来说两句吧...